What are some common challenges faced by remote prompt engineers, and how can they be addressed?

Remote prompt engineers often face challenges related to communication and collaboration, especially when working across time zones and with interdisciplinary teams. Staying updated on rapidly evolving AI technologies and understanding nuanced user requirements can also be demanding. To address these, prompt engineers can leverage collaborative tools, maintain clear documentation, and participate in regular team syncs. Building a habit of continuous learning and engaging in knowledge-sharing sessions helps keep skills relevant and fosters a sense of connection despite remote work.

What is remote prompt engineering?

Remote prompt engineering is the practice of designing and refining prompts for AI language models, such as ChatGPT, while working from a remote location. Prompt engineers craft instructions or questions to optimize the model’s responses for specific tasks or applications. This role typically involves understanding both the capabilities and limitations of AI systems, as well as the needs of end users or clients. Remote prompt engineers collaborate online with teams and may work for tech companies, research organizations, or as independent contractors.

Role Summary

We are seeking a Threat Detection Engineer to join our security engineering and operations team. In this role, you will develop, test, and optimize high-fidelity detections across modern security data platforms, with a focus on security analytics, automation, and threat detection at scale. You will be expected to bring — and continuously develop — strong AI literacy: designing detection workflows that leverage large language models, anomaly detection, and agentic pipelines, while also understanding and defending against AI-specific attack surfaces.

You should be comfortable writing structured, reusable detection logic, working with infrastructure-as-code (IaC), and integrating behavioral and threat intelligence into detection strategies. You will collaborate closely with incident response, threat intel, and platform engineering teams to ensure resilient, high-quality coverage of modern threat scenarios across cloud and enterprise environments — including threats targeting and exploiting AI systems.

Key Responsibilities

- Design and implement detection logic across SIEM/SOAR platforms, including Splunk, Google Chronicle (SecOps), and Elastic/Logstash.

- Build scalable detection rules, analytics, and anomaly models to detect adversary TTPs aligned with MITRE ATT&CK.

- Develop and maintain detection-as-code using Python and YAML-based rule formats (e.g., Sigma, YARA-L, Kusto, or Lucene).

- Design and evaluate LLM-assisted detection and triage workflows, including prompt engineering for alert enrichment, summarization, and classification.

- Build and maintain AI-augmented detection pipelines: anomaly scoring, embedding-based similarity search, natural language parsing for phishing and social engineering detection, and LLM-based log analysis.

- Apply AI security literacy to identify and detect risks in AI-integrated environments, including prompt injection, model abuse, data exfiltration via LLMs, and shadow AI usage.

- Perform quality assurance and validation of alerts — including AI-generated signals — to minimize false positives and increase signal fidelity.

- Leverage Snowflake and SQL to normalize and query large datasets across multiple telemetry sources, including AI system logs and API call records.

- Contribute to infrastructure-as-code workflows for detection deployment (e.g., Terraform, GitOps pipelines).

- Collaborate with Threat Intelligence and IR teams to translate threat actor TTPs — including those targeting AI systems — into actionable detections.

- Participate in detection tuning, red/blue team exercises, and post-incident reviews, including adversarial testing of AI-assisted detection logic.

- Maintain availability for 24x7 on-call rotation and ensure timely response to security incidents during standard EST business hours.
